NOW, THEREFORE, BE IT RESOLVED by the City Council of the City of Richfield as follows: THAT it shall be the policy of the city council except as otherwise provided by state statutes and city ordinances to limit the term of any Advisory Board or Commission member to three consecutive terms on the same advisory board or commission unless there fewer applicants than positions open. If the city council appoints a citizen who has had a break in continuous service on the same advisory board or commission, it shall be treated as a first term appointment.
